Output 5c58c57cbb2b175f5e3eeb08520847f8ffad252ec2d14a69f540eb1e6b4a23d7:0

value
53827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68839594d177c905064e92d0769e2692e7f9ae66 OP_EQUAL
address
3BDdq8bJiETjXCWBdMtwTZrhS96ZWrbk1Z
transaction
5c58c57cbb2b175f5e3eeb08520847f8ffad252ec2d14a69f540eb1e6b4a23d7
spent
true